Francois Phillipus Lodewyk Steyn (born 14 May 1987) is a South African rugby union player who plays for the South Africa national team and the Cheetahs in the Pro14.

He is the only South African rugby player to win the Rugby World Cup twice, 12 years apart, after helping the Springboks beat England in the 2007 final in France.

He started his career with the Boks but is currently pursuing his career in France with Racing memo 92. He moved to Paris after the 2009 British and Irish Lions tour. He is known for his long-range shooting ability.

After playing 10 games for the Natal Sharks, he was recognised by South African coach Jake White and called up to the Springboks squad.

He impressed at the 2007 Third Nations Cup with a goal against Australia in their opening match to help them win. He was one of the few players selected for the World Cup squad and secured his place for the rest of the tournament.

As a result, Francois Steyn became the youngest player to win a Rugby World Cup. In his final game for South Africa, he converted three penalties from his own half. He then went to France in 2012.

He is still occasionally invited to represent South Africa.

Career

Francois Steyn started his career with the Boks at the age of nineteen but is now pursuing his career in France with Racing memo 92.

He moved to Paris after the British and Irish Lions tour in 2009. He became famous for his long-range kicking ability in the Super 14 match against Throne Bumbles, where he kicked the ball 100 metres. He gained recognition from South African coach Jake White and was called up to the Springboks squad to tour Britain and Ireland at the age of 19.

He impressed at the 2007 Third Nations with a goal against Australia in their opening match to help them win. He was then selected for the World Cup squad. He secured the inside centre position for the remainder of the tournament.

He made a brilliant breakaway that resulted in a penalty for the Boks, thus making him the youngest player to win a Rugby World Cup.

On 24 September 2007, he was embroiled in controversy when he was accused of biting Tongan winger Joseph Vaka during the Tonga springboks’ match at the 2007 World Cup, after which he was banned for the rest of the year.

He was later cleared of the charge due to insufficient evidence. In the Springboks’ final match at the 2009 Tri-Nations against New Zealand, he converted three penalties from his own half. It was his final game before he left for France in 2012.

Francois Steyn reached his 50th Test cap against Argentina in Cape Town and became the youngest South African to reach that height.

In 2007, he was recalled to South Africa to replace an injured player. In 2019, he was recalled to South Africa to play in the 2019 Rugby World Cup in Japan. He currently plays for Herault Rugby.
